Ever since reaching Alvanstia/the town with the castle, the game has been:

-Head to Moria Mine to find summon rings!
-The rings are broken! Head back to castle!
-Lungdrom says to go ask his friend Edward! Go visit his house!
-Edward isnt home! Hes in Freyland, the desert continent!
-Hes not at the town, go search the oasiss!
-He just left the oasis! Hes back at the town now!
-Hell show up if we collect 5 Basilisk scales!
-Finally met him! He cant fix the rings, but tells us the elves can!
-Go back to castle town and ask Lungdrom about Elves!
-Get the info and permission, go to the Elven village!
-Finally get the rings fixed! Go back to castle town and report to Lungdrom!

big giant 16-bit fetch quest. Unless you count grinding Basilisk scales, there isnt a boss fight to break it up at all either.

youd think itd be a chore to do all that, but all the locations are close enough together that it wasnt a big deal. And getting the story piece by piece never made it feel like I was just wasting time. I can tell this section would be a slog to get through on a replay, though. Using Alvanastia as a hub/base of command really centers everything and allows the bits of busywork to feel like its all still progressing the story
